Paquette v. Deere & Co

In Paquette v. Deere & Co., 168 Vt. 258, 263, 719 A.2d 410, 414 (1998), the Court denied the tort claims of purchasers of an allegedly defective motor home, holding that their claims for purely economic damages for the reduced value of the home was actionable under warranty rather than tort. Again, the Court stated that the purchaser's "loss relates to their disappointed commercial expectations, and thus is not recoverable under a theory of products liability." Id.
